Description

Our weekender on top of Mount Best offers holiday makers a unique experience –

-stunning mountain-top views of the South Gippsland coastline and Victoria’s iconic Wilson’s Promontory National Park
-close proximity to pristine beaches and bushwalks and
-complete peace and tranquility in comfortable surroundings.

A cosy cottage

Prom Views Retreat is just that: a place to soothe jangled nerves, to recapture romance, to reconnect with family and friends or with the part of you that gets lost in the frenzy of modern life.

Step outside the front door and be greeted with views that capture 100 kilometres of Victoria’s beautiful southern coastline, including Corner Inlet Marine National Park, the mountains of the Prom, Snake Island, distant Loch Sport to the east and Inverloch in the hazy distance to the west.

Watch the magnificent wedge-tailed eagles soar and glide over the hills, hunker down in front of the fire with a bottle of red and a good book, watch the weather in all its drama roll in or simply contemplate life as you contemplate the scenery.

Too relaxed? Then use Prom Views Retreat as your base to pursue your activity of choice: sailboard at Sandy Point or fish and surf at beautiful Waratah Bay; explore the numerous bushwalking trails of Wilsons Prom or Tarra Bulga National Park; take a drive to ports and fishing villages along the coast, or stock up the cellar from the region’s numerous wineries.

Accommodation and facilities

Prom Views Retreat sleeps up to eight people (four adults, four children). There is a QS bed, a comfortable double bed in a fold-out sofa, one bunk bed, one trundle bed and a single bed. Bed linen is provided but please bring your own towels.

The kitchen is fully equipped with electric stove and oven, microwave oven, large fridge and separate freezer, electric wok and rice cooker.

The house has a wood heater and electric panel heaters, TV and DVD player.
